Highlights of Cairo – A Timeless Blend of History and Modernity

1. Iconic Landmarks & Ancient Wonders

  • Pyramids of Giza & Sphinx – The last remaining Wonder of the Ancient World, standing as Egypt’s most famous landmark.
  • Grand Egyptian Museum (GEM) – A soon-to-be-opened world-class museum housing the treasures of Tutankhamun.
  • The Egyptian Museum – Home to an extensive collection of ancient artifacts, including royal mummies.

2. Historic & Cultural Districts

  • Islamic Cairo – A historic quarter filled with mosques, madrasas, and traditional markets.
  • Coptic Cairo – Features ancient churches, including the Hanging Church and the Coptic Museum.
  • Khan El Khalili Bazaar – A lively market offering traditional crafts, jewelry, and souvenirs.

3. Nile River Experiences

  • Nile Dinner Cruise – Enjoy fine dining and live entertainment on a luxury cruise.
  • Feluca Rides – Peaceful sailing experiences with breathtaking sunset views over the Nile.
  • Corniche Walks – Scenic strolls along the Nile with views of the city’s skyline.

4. Modern Attractions & Shopping

  • Cairo Tower – An observation deck offering panoramic views of the city.
  • New Cairo & Heliopolis – Modern districts with luxury malls, fine dining, and entertainment.
  • Mall of Egypt & Cairo Festival City – Premier shopping destinations with international brands.

5. Fine Dining & Nightlife

  • Authentic Egyptian Cuisine – Taste local favorites like koshari, molokhia, and grilled kebabs.
  • Luxury Restaurants & Cafés – Enjoy upscale dining with Nile or city views.
  • Vibrant Nightlife – Rooftop lounges, nightclubs, and cultural music performances.

6. Religious & Spiritual Sites

  • Sultan Hassan & Al-Rifa'i Mosques – Two of Cairo’s most magnificent Islamic landmarks.
  • Al-Azhar Mosque – One of the world’s oldest universities and a key Islamic center.
  • Ben Ezra Synagogue – A historic synagogue with deep roots in Egypt’s Jewish heritage.

7. Nearby Attractions & Day Trips

  • Saqqara & Dahshur – Home to the Step Pyramid and Bent Pyramid, showcasing Egypt’s early pyramid designs.
  • Memphis – The ancient capital of Egypt, featuring colossal statues and ruins.
  • Fayoum & Wadi El Rayan – A nature reserve with stunning waterfalls and desert landscapes.

Day 3

Arrival in Aswan and Embarkation

Welcome to Aswan! Your tour begins as our representative meets you at Aswan Airport, ready to assist you with luggage and transfer you in a deluxe vehicle to your Nile cruise boat—your floating hotel for the next four days. After enjoying lunch onboard, your first excursion is to the remarkable Aswan High Dam, a modern marvel and a symbol of Egypt’s engineering achievement since its completion in 1971.

Next, experience a short felucca sail on the Nile before visiting the enchanting Temples of Philae, the ancient centre of the cult of Isis. Saved from submersion during the Aswan High Dam’s construction, UNESCO relocated these temples to nearby Agilika Island to preserve their legacy.

Lastly, you’ll visit the fascinating Unfinished Obelisk. This immense, 41-meter-long stone, estimated to weigh over 1,000 tons, provides insight into ancient stoneworking techniques and ambitions.

Enjoy dinner onboard as the Nile flows beneath you.

Overnight stay on the cruise in Aswan.

Day 4 - Journey from Aswan to Luxor via Kom Ombo, Edfu, and Esna

Itinerary Image

tart your day with breakfast onboard as the cruise sets sail early to Kom Ombo. Upon arrival, visit the magnificent Kom Ombo Temple, with its impressive columns rising above the Nile. This unique, dual temple is dedicated to the gods Sobek and Haroeris. After returning to the boat, continue sailing to Edfu.

Following lunch, you’ll disembark to explore the grand Edfu Temple. Its towering sandstone walls are adorned with hieroglyphics and intricate friezes inspired by earlier pharaonic art. After your visit, you’ll return to the boat to sail onward to Luxor, passing through Esna. Relax with afternoon tea on the sundeck as the scenery drifts by.

In the evening, enjoy a cocktail party followed by dinner. Afterwards, join us in the bar for a festive Galabeya Party.

Overnight on the cruise in Luxor.

Day 5 - Discover Luxor’s West and East Banks

Itinerary Image

After breakfast onboard, begin your exploration of Luxor’s historic West Bank. Start with the Valley of the Kings, the final resting place of pharaohs from the 18th to the 20th dynasties. These richly decorated tombs are a must-see, with vibrant wall paintings that tell tales of the ancient world.

Next, visit the Temple of Hatshepsut, an architectural marvel set against the cliffs of the desert hills. Here, Queen Hatshepsut portrayed herself with the traditional symbols of a male pharaoh, asserting her authority and legacy.

Conclude the West Bank tour with a stop at the towering Colossi of Memnon. These immense statues were once said to emit a melodic sound at sunrise, inspiring the legend that Memnon greeted his mother, Eos, each dawn.

After lunch, head to the East Bank to explore Karnak Temple, a sprawling complex built over centuries by successive pharaohs and a major centre of worship in the New Kingdom.

Finish your day with a visit to Luxor Temple, initially built by Amenhotep III and dedicated to the god Amun.

In the evening, enjoy a Belly Dance and Dervish show in the bar after dinner.

Overnight on the cruise in Luxor.
